what happened after world war 2 spanish-american war abolish movement civil rights movement the great war

History
1 answer:
sladkih [1.3K]3 years ago
6 0

Answer:

The Civil Rights Movement.

Explanation:

The Abolition Movement was from the 1830s through 1870, according to History.com. The Spanish-American War happened from April 21, 1898 to August 13, 1898. The Great War (also known as World War I) happened from July 28, 1914 to November 11, 1918. World War II happened from September 1, 1939 to September 2, 1945. The Civil Rights Movement went from 1954 to 1968.
